Our Corporate Finance team recently provided financial and tax due diligence and tax structuring advice to Queen’s Park Equity on their investment in Wordwall, a leading educational technology platform.
Wordwall is widely used by millions of teachers and students around the world, enabling educators to create and customise a variety of educational games, quizzes, and activities to enhance classroom learning and student participation. The platform also offers access to approximately 88 million resources created by a global community of teachers.
With QPE’s investment, Wordwall is well positioned to expand its operations, integrate advanced technologies including AI capabilities and strengthen its position as a global leader in digital education.
